Visiting the Golden Bridge: The Iconic Photo Spot

Arguably the most famous part of this tour, the Golden Bridge features a pair of enormous stone hands seemingly holding up the walkway. This structure has become one of the world’s most photographed pedestrian bridges, highlighted by the British Guard newspaper as an architectural marvel.

The bridge’s exotic design and sweeping views make it a must-see. You’ll have plenty of time to snap photos, admire the seemingly floating walkway, and soak in the mountain scenery. Exploring the French Village

Next, you’ll head to the French Village, a charming replica of a European town. Here, you can enjoy street music, watch arts performances, and explore landmarks like the Nine Floor Goddess Shrine and Tombstone Temple.

The French architecture and well-maintained gardens add to the ambiance, giving visitors a taste of European elegance in Vietnam. Some reviews mention how engaging the Carnival Performance Show is, providing a lively break from sightseeing.

Adventure at Fantasy Park

After lunch, the excitement shifts to Fantasy Park, which boasts more than 90 activities—from dinosaur parks to 4D rides and horror houses. Travelers can challenge themselves on the Free-fall Tower, stroll through the Fairy Forest, or experience the Jurassic Park.

The Lava Train, Waterfalls, and Additional Attractions

The tour continues with a Lava Train ride through Sun Kingdom, with stops at Helios Waterfall, the Time Gate, and Moon Kingdom. These areas are visually stunning, with some reviewers describing the waterfalls as “refreshing” and the scenery as “magical.”
